PM ARTS - Portskerra Melvich Arts PM ARTS is a rural programme of arts events based in or from Melvich Village Hall in North Sutherland, Scotland - storytelling, theatre, dance, music & art

Swim at the shore in Portskerra at 9am on Sunday and then…. Come along and try 'Traditiinal Scottish Stepdancing'. Reay Hall, this Sunday from 10.30am to 12 noon. Learn some Strathspey and reel steps. All Ages Welcome. Best to wear shoes with a low heel. Tuition by Karen Steven with recorded music and to some live fiddle music. No need to book in advance. Bring a bottle of water or alternative cold refreshment. See you there. Questions, contact Karen Steven or Alex Patience on Fb or Messenger. £5 per person, pay at door.

Halladale Film Club is participating in the Climate Fringe Festival with an event Do What You Can and a film, Fashion Reimagined, on June 16th.
Arrive any time after 2pm - for the Clothes Drop/Swop & ongoing Repairs Session. Learn how to do some basic repairs or maybe even alter something to suit you better. Repair - Reuse - Recycle.
6pm - Tasty supper shared.
7pm - Fashion Reimagined film screening
£5 regular admission & £2 under 18
We are looking for clothes you don't wear or would like to swop.

Join us on Friday 16th June at the Halladale Hall for a screening of - https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=rb2IKlyETiU The important documentary shining a spotlight on fashion's environmental impact and the designer who's doing something about it. Trailblazing designer, Amy Powney, is on a mission to create a sustainable collection from field to finished garment or leave fashion for good.
